Digital Skills

From Zero to Hero: Building Scalable Web Apps Using No-Code Platforms

0
Digital Skills

The demand for web applications has skyrocketed across industries, from e-commerce to SaaS and internal business tools. Traditionally, building these apps required significant investments in time, money, and technical expertise. However, no-code platforms are revolutionizing this landscape by enabling anyone, even those without programming skills, to develop functional and scalable web apps.

This article serves as a comprehensive guide to taking your no-code web app from concept to scalable reality, making it accessible to entrepreneurs, startups, and small business owners alike.

Digital Skill

  1. Understanding No-Code Platforms

What Are No-Code Platforms?

No-code platforms are development tools that allow users to build applications through visual interfaces, without writing a single line of code. Unlike low-code platforms, which require some coding knowledge, no-code solutions focus entirely on drag-and-drop functionality and pre-built templates.

Popular No-Code Platforms

  • Bubble: Ideal for SaaS, marketplaces, and internal tools.
  • Webflow: Focused on design-driven websites and e-commerce platforms.
  • Adalo: Great for mobile app development.
  • Glide: Tailored for turning spreadsheets into web apps.
  • OutSystems: Advanced enterprise solutions.

Each of these platforms caters to specific use cases and skill levels, making it essential to choose the right one for your project.

Advantages of No-Code Platforms

  • Faster Development Cycles: Projects that once took months can now be completed in days.
  • Cost-Effectiveness: Reduces the need for large development teams and resources.
  • Accessibility: Empowers non-technical users to bring their ideas to life.

Limitations of No-Code Platforms

  • Customization Challenges: Limited flexibility compared to traditional coding.
  • Performance Issues: Some platforms may struggle with highly complex apps or heavy traffic.
  1. Preparing for Web App Development

Identifying the Need for a Web App

Before diving in, clarify the purpose of your app. Common use cases include:

  • E-commerce platforms.
  • SaaS products.
  • Marketplaces.
  • Internal tools for workflow optimization.

Planning Your Web App

  1. Define Core Features: Identify essential functionalities such as user authentication, payment integration, and data analytics.
  2. Create Wireframes: Use tools like Figma or Adobe XD to visualize your app’s design and user flow.
  3. Set Goals and Timelines: Establish a realistic roadmap for development and launch.

Selecting the Right No-Code Platform

Compare platforms based on:

  • App Type: Mobile, web, or hybrid.
  • Scalability Needs: Anticipate future growth.
  • Budget: Balance cost with features.
  1. Step-by-Step Guide to Building a Web App Using No-Code Platforms

Setting Up the Project

  • Register on the platform of your choice and create a new workspace.
  • Choose a template or start from scratch based on your app’s purpose.

Designing the User Interface (UI)

  • Use drag-and-drop components for intuitive layouts.
  • Apply responsive design principles to ensure compatibility across devices.
  • Customize branding by integrating your logo, color scheme, and typography.

Implementing Core Features

  • Databases: Set up databases to manage user data and app content.
  • User Authentication: Implement login systems with role-based access control.
  • Third-Party Integrations: Add payment gateways, APIs, or email marketing tools.

Testing and Debugging

  • Perform usability tests to identify potential issues.
  • Use built-in debugging tools to resolve errors.
  • Collect feedback from beta users and refine accordingly.
  1. Ensuring Scalability of Your No-Code Web App

Understanding Scalability in Web Apps

Scalability ensures that your app can handle increased traffic and data without compromising performance. It includes:

  • Horizontal Scalability: Adding more servers to distribute the load.
  • Vertical Scalability: Upgrading existing server resources.

Optimizing Performance

  • Compress images and files to reduce load times.
  • Use efficient database queries to speed up data retrieval.
  • Implement caching to minimize server requests.

Leveraging Platform-Specific Scalability Features

  • Bubble’s capacity upgrades for handling more users.
  • Webflow’s hosting options for high-traffic sites.

When to Transition to Custom Code

  • If your app’s complexity surpasses the platform’s capabilities.
  • Steps for migrating include exporting data and working with developers.
  1. Common Pitfalls and How to Avoid Them

Overcomplicating the App Design

  • Focus on user-friendly interfaces.
  • Start with an MVP (Minimum Viable Product) and iterate based on feedback.

Neglecting Security

  • Use strong encryption for data protection.
  • Implement two-factor authentication where possible.

Ignoring Feedback

  • Regularly gather user feedback through surveys and analytics.
  • Continuously improve your app based on user needs.
  1. Real-World Success Stories

Examples of Scalable Web Apps Built Using No-Code

  • A fitness trainer’s app for managing client workouts and nutrition, built on Glide.
  • An e-commerce platform developed with Webflow that scaled to serve thousands of customers.

Lessons Learned from These Successes

  • Start small and iterate quickly.
  • Leverage platform-specific communities for support and inspiration.
  1. Future of No-Code Platforms

Trends and Innovations

  • AI-Driven App Building: Automated feature suggestions based on app goals.
  • Expansion to Complex Applications: Integration with machine learning and blockchain technologies.

The Role of No-Code in Shaping the Tech Industry

  • Bridging the gap between idea and execution.
  • Empowering a new wave of citizen developers.

Conclusion

Building scalable web apps no longer requires deep technical expertise or hefty budgets. By leveraging the power of no-code platforms, you can take your idea from zero to hero efficiently and effectively. Start today and unlock the potential of no-code development for your business or personal project.

admin

Hack to Protect: Advanced Cybersecurity Tactics for Ethical Hacking Enthusiasts

Previous article

Local SEO Power Plays: Boosting Business Visibility in Competitive Markets

Next article

You may also like

Comments

Leave a reply

Your email address will not be published. Required fields are marked *